Search by job, company or skills

  • Posted a month ago
  • Over 100 applicants
Quick Apply

Job Description

Senior Software Engineer Backend (Python)

Location: Ahmedabad, India

Experience: 5+ Years (Engineering maturity preferred over years)

Job Type: Full-Time | Work From Office (WFO)

Working Hours: 10:00 AM 7:00 PM IST

Salary: Up to 25 LPA (Based on skills & experience)

Role Overview

We are seeking a Senior Backend Software Engineer (Python) with strong fundamentals and system-level thinking. The role suits engineers who focus on clean architecture, scalable backend systems, and long-term code quality rather than single-stack specialization.

Key Responsibilities

  • Design, develop, and maintain backend services using Python
  • Build scalable, secure, and maintainable REST APIs
  • Work across existing and multi-language codebases as required
  • Contribute to technical design, architecture, and system discussions
  • Troubleshoot, debug, and resolve production issues
  • Ensure high standards of performance, reliability, and code quality

Mandatory Skills & Requirements

  • Strong backend development experience in Python
  • Solid understanding of core programming concepts and system design
  • Hands-on experience with RESTful APIs
  • Working knowledge of relational databases (MySQL / PostgreSQL)
  • Ability to read, refactor, and improve existing production codebases
  • Comfortable adapting to new technologies and problem domains

Preferred / Good to Have Skills

  • Experience with Docker, CI/CD pipelines, or cloud platforms (AWS / GCP / Azure)
  • Exposure to PHP frameworks (Laravel / Symfony)
  • Experience with other backend languages (Go, Java, JavaScript/TypeScript)
  • Mentoring experience or ownership of backend modules

What We Value

  • Engineers who use programming languages as tools, not identities
  • Clear thinking, maintainable code, and sound engineering judgment
  • Ownership, accountability, and responsibility for outcomes

Role Snapshot (TL;DR)

  • Senior Backend Engineer with strong Python expertise
  • Solid fundamentals in systems, data, performance, and trade-offs
  • Experience with APIs, relational databases, and scalable backend systems
  • Bonus exposure to PHP (Laravel/Symfony), DevOps, or cloud platforms

How to Apply

Interested candidates may share their updated CV at

[Confidential Information]

with the subject line: Application Senior Backend Engineer (Python)

Please mention the following details in the email body (mandatory):

  1. Current CTC
  2. Expected CTC
  3. Notice Period
  4. Willingness to relocate to Ahmedabad (WFO) Yes / No
  5. Total years of backend development experience (Python) (In years):
  6. Experience in building REST APIs using Python (In years):
  7. Experience with relational databases (MySQL / PostgreSQL) (In years):
  8. Experience with Docker, CI/CD pipelines, or cloud platforms tools/services used (In years):
  9. Experience with PHP frameworks (Laravel / Symfony) (In years):

Bachelor Of Computer Application (B.C.A), Executive Master OF Business Administration (E.M.B.A), PGDM, Bachelor Of Technology (B.Tech/B.E), Master OF Business Administration (M.B.A), Bachelor in Management Studies (B.M.S.), Master of Science (MS/M.Sc)

More Info

Job Type:
Function:
Employment Type:
Open to candidates from:
Indian

About Company

Inspire-I Solution delivers expert recruitment for IT, Construction and Industrial Automation across PAN India. We support single to bulk hiring, along with payroll, compliance and group insurance

Job ID: 139962523

Similar Jobs